Tarijah

A feminine name combining 'Tar-' with the '-ijah' suffix, a modern variation of '-ia' with Hebrew or spiritual undertones. Tarijah creates a contemporary, lyrical name with a sense of grace and distinction. The name appeals to parents seeking something modern yet with a touch of spiritual resonance.
